Attendance Policy |
Read the CCS attendance policy carefully. Important: No more than five school days per semester will be excused based on parent notes. Future absences for personal illness, injury, or medical/dental appointments will require a healthcare practitioner’s statement to be excused. |

School Health Information |
Kindergarten students, seventh graders, and seniors: Kindergarten students must have a completed health assessment and age-appropriate immunizations. Incoming seventh graders must have a Tdap booster and first meningococcal immunization. Incoming seniors must have a second meningococcal immunization. Documentation must be received by the 30th school day, or the student will be excluded until the required immunization is received, in accordance with GS 130A-155.
